Cześć, Czy ktoś wie w jakim pliku znajdę wpisy odpowiadające za kolory bonusów?

Chodzi Mi o to ,żeby na przykład 6-7 bon był na żółto, a reszta tak jak jest.

Jest w ogóle możliwe zrobić coś takiego?
